The preparation of NO2(g) from N2(g) and O2(g) is an endothermic reaction: N2(g)+O2(g) yields NO2(g); (unbalanced) The enthalpy change of reaction for the balanced equation (with lowest whole-number coefficients) is H  67.7 kJ. If 2.50  102 mL of N2(g) at 100.C and 3.50 atm and 4.50  102 mL of O2(g) at 100.C and 3.50 atm are mixed, what amount of heat is necessary to synthesize NO2(g)?
